Video: SOA có phải là một khuôn khổ không?
2024 Tác giả: Lynn Donovan | [email protected]. Sửa đổi lần cuối: 2023-12-15 23:55
Kiến trúc hướng dịch vụ ( SOA ) dựa trên khái niệm về dịch vụ phần mềm, là các thành phần phần mềm cấp cao bao gồm các dịch vụ web. SOAIF hình dung một sự toàn diện khuôn khổ cung cấp tất cả công nghệ mà một doanh nghiệp có thể cần để xây dựng và vận hành SOA.
Ví dụ SOA là gì?
Kiến trúc hướng dịch vụ ( SOA ) là một sự phát triển của tính toán phân tán dựa trên mô hình thiết kế yêu cầu / trả lời cho các ứng dụng đồng bộ và không đồng bộ. Vì thí dụ , một dịch vụ có thể được triển khai trong. Net hoặc J2EE và ứng dụng sử dụng dịch vụ có thể trên một nền tảng hoặc ngôn ngữ khác.
Sau đó, câu hỏi đặt ra là các phần tử của SOA là gì? Các thành phần như sau:
- Dịch vụ. Dịch vụ là thứ mà mọi khách hàng đều đã có, mặc dù họ có thể không biết điều đó.
- Điều phối hoặc Lớp quy trình.
- Khung truy cập.
- Giám sát Hoạt động Kinh doanh.
- Kho dữ liệu hoạt động.
- Kinh doanh thông minh.
- Bảo vệ.
- Ban quản lý.
Đơn giản vậy, SOA có nghĩa là gì?
Kiến trúc hướng dịch vụ ( SOA ) là một phong cách thiết kế phần mềm trong đó các dịch vụ được cung cấp cho các thành phần khác bởi các thành phần ứng dụng, thông qua một giao thức truyền thông qua mạng.
SOA khác nhau như thế nào?
SOA là một phong cách kiến trúc doanh nghiệp hoàn toàn khác nhau từ các phong cách trước đó. Nhưng SOA không chỉ là vấn đề của các kiến trúc sư. Nó có ý nghĩa rộng hơn trong doanh nghiệp, ảnh hưởng đến cách tổ chức một số hoạt động. Và ngược lại, tổng thể tổ chức doanh nghiệp có thể tác động đến SOA.
Đề xuất:
Scrum là một phương pháp luận hay một khuôn khổ?
Scrum là một phần của Agile giúp hoàn thành các dự án phức tạp. Đó là một quá trình phát triển trong đó nhóm làm việc cùng nhau để hoàn thành mục tiêu. Nhiều người dường như nó là một phương pháp luận, nhưng scrum thực sự là một khuôn khổ quy trình để phát triển nhanh
NET có phải là một khuôn khổ web không?
NET là một hệ sinh thái và khung phát triển phần mềm được thiết kế và hỗ trợ bởi Microsoft để cho phép tạo ra các ứng dụng web và máy tính để bàn dễ dàng. Đây là một nền tảng miễn phí phổ biến hiện được sử dụng cho rất nhiều loại ứng dụng khác nhau vì nó cung cấp môi trường lập trình cho hầu hết các giai đoạn phát triển phần mềm
ReactJS là một thư viện hay một khuôn khổ?
React là một thư viện để xây dựng giao diện người dùng có thể kết hợp. Nó khuyến khích việc tạo ra các thành phần giao diện người dùng có thể tái sử dụng, hiển thị dữ liệu thay đổi theo thời gian. Nó không phải là một khung ứng dụng hoàn chỉnh như angle, nó chỉ là một lớp xem. Vì vậy, nó không thể so sánh trực tiếp với các khuôn khổ như góc cạnh
DevOps có phải là một khuôn khổ không?
DevOps là một khuôn khổ quy trình đảm bảo sự hợp tác giữa Nhóm Phát triển và Hoạt động để triển khai mã vào môi trường sản xuất nhanh hơn theo cách có thể lặp lại và tự động. Nói một cách dễ hiểu, DevOps có thể được định nghĩa là sự liên kết giữa hoạt động phát triển và CNTT với giao tiếp và cộng tác tốt hơn
Vue js là một thư viện hay một khuôn khổ?
Vue. js là một thư viện JavaScript để xây dựng giao diện web. Kết hợp với một số công cụ khác Nó cũng trở thành một “khuôn khổ”. js là một trong những framework JavaScript hàng đầu và nó đang thay thế Angular và React trong nhiều trường hợp